traffic

Floatjesus's Ride in Ohio
June 10, 2023 at 10:15 AM
Duration
9:00
Distance
1.36 mi
Attempts
4
Name Time Speed Accolades Personal Trail
3:1210.08 mph27
3:0610.66 mph16
5:018.69 mph14
4:5710.24 mph14
Loading...
Loading...